The India Cloud Database and DBaaS Market was estimated at USD 514 Million in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 830 Million by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 9.6% from 2026 to 2032.
The migration from traditional databases to cloud-based solutions is the driving force behind the India Cloud Database and DBaaS market. Organizations are increasingly recognizing the advantages of scalability and ease of management that cloud databases provide, as data requirements intensify.
As businesses strive for digital transformation, the demand for real-time data access and analytics is surging. This shift is not just a trend; it’s a fundamental change in how data is handled, making cloud databases essential for modern applications.

While the market is on a growth trajectory, several factors are holding back its potential. Data security concerns remain a major barrier, with organizations wary of transferring sensitive information to the cloud. Compliance with local regulations adds another layer of complexity. Additionally, the shortage of skilled professionals capable of managing cloud database services poses a challenge. Businesses must navigate these hurdles to fully harness the benefits of cloud technology.
A few trends are shaping the cloud database and DBaaS market in India. The rise of multi-cloud strategies indicates that businesses are looking to avoid vendor lock-in while optimizing performance. Serverless architecture is gaining traction, allowing organizations to focus on application development without the burden of managing infrastructure. on top of that, the integration of AI and machine learning for predictive analytics is becoming increasingly common, enhancing the capabilities of cloud databases.
The market presents various growth opportunities for stakeholders. Small and medium enterprises (SMEs) are increasingly adopting cloud database solutions to enhance their operational efficiency without the need for significant upfront investments. The burgeoning e-commerce sector in India also offers fertile ground for cloud database solutions, as these businesses require scalable data management to handle fluctuating demand. on top of that, industries such as healthcare and finance, which are prioritizing data security and compliance, represent a robust market segment for DBaaS providers.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
